Exploring the Differences Between Sharingan Genjutsu and Normal Genjutsu

In the world of Genjutsu, both Sharingan Genjutsu and Normal Genjutsu serve the purpose of manipulating sensory perceptions to create false realities. However, the Uchiha clan's distinctive Sharingan ability fundamentally transforms the nature and effectiveness of these techniques.

Key Differences: Activation and Control

Normal Genjutsu can be cast by any ninja skilled in Genjutsu techniques, typically requiring hand signs and direct eye contact. The effectiveness of these techniques hinges on the user's skill level and the target's mental fortitude. While some powerful genjutsu can be cast without these strict requirements, it is generally more common for such techniques to involve the aforementioned elements.

In contrast, Sharingan Genjutsu offers a more advanced and refined approach. The Sharingan allows users to cast illusions with greater precision and speed, often sufficient with just eye contact. This reduces the reliance on traditional hand signs and offers a more immediate and impactful method of manipulating opponents.

Perception and Insight

Normal Genjutsu techniques may fall short in providing the user with a heightened perception of the target's mental state, which can make it challenging to manipulate the opponent effectively.

However, Sharingan Genjutsu provides a significant advantage through the Sharingan's ability to enhance the user's insight into the opponent's movements and mental state. This enhanced perception enables more complex and tailored illusions, leading to a more powerful and effective use of Genjutsu. The Sharingan's keen insight can result in more intricate and convincing illusions that better exploit the opponent's vulnerabilities.

Resistance and Countering

When it comes to resistance and countering, Normal Genjutsu can often be broken through various methods, such as focusing chakra or utilizing other Genjutsu release techniques. The target has a higher chance of recognizing and breaking free from these illusions.

On the other hand, Sharingan Genjutsu presents a more formidable challenge. The illusions created can be harder to detect and resist, and even manipulate the target's perception of time and space, making it difficult for them to realize they are under an illusion. This makes countermeasures more difficult and time-consuming, significantly enhancing the Sharingan's capabilities.

Types of Techniques

The scope of Normal Genjutsu includes a wide range of techniques, often categorized by their effects, such as causing pain, creating false environments, or inducing pain and disorientation. These techniques vary in complexity and can be adapted to suit different combat scenarios.

Sharingan Genjutsu, on the other hand, includes unique and powerful techniques like Tsukuyomi. This technique not only manipulates the target's mind but also allows the user to create a powerful illusion that feels like an eternity. The Sharingan user has greater control over the intensity and duration of the illusion, making it a highly versatile and potent tool in the ninja arsenal.
